As an Environment Manager, Manufacturing, you will lead impactful environmental compliance initiatives across our Canadian Operations. You’ll drive continuous improvement, ensure regulatory excellence, and collaborate with operations leaders to build a culture of accountability and sustainability.
As this role will be supporting all our Canadian Operations, the successful candidate can be based out of the following locations in British Columbia:
Metrotown (Burnaby), Adams Lake, Castlegar. We are also open to the successful candidate being based out of one of our locations in Ontario and New Brunswick.
Interfor offers a competitive salary based on experience, skills and qualifications, with an expected range of $100,000 to 130,000(CAD) per year. We’re committed to creating careers where employees can contribute, grow, and thrive. In addition to base pay, you’ll enjoy:
